Gentlemen! I'm on the tail end of refinishing a Geddy Lee jazz body. I want to shield it with copper tape & run a spider ground as described in this thread:

I also want to use a push/pull pot for series/parallel wiring. this is my reference:

The issue I'm coming across is that the spider ground described in the shielding thread calls for the negative legs from the pups to be attached to the common ground point. While in the diagram for the series/parallel calls for the negative legs to be soldered to the push/pull pot. I'm clueless when it comes to the ins and outs of this sort of wiring. Am I to assume that I can't have both at the same time? If so I'll just run the standard grounding and opt for the series/parallel. Though, I'd really prefer to get my cake and eat it too.
Also, concerning the push/pull pot, I've always been under the impression that said pot could take place of the tone knob. However, in the diagram it appears to be on the volume? or completely separate in other diagrams. how does this work? Your input is appreciated. Thanks!
